Description

As Australian infantry advance north-west from the Labuan airstrip they shelter from Japanese sniper fire behind wrecked trucks. The soldiers are advancing (or sheltering) behind an Australian Matilda tank. The commander's hatch is open. Wrecked Japanese transport is facing the camera. The truck on the left is a Japanese military issue truck - the other vehicles appear to be civilian transport (captured vehicles) impressed into service.
